MySQL中的VAR_SAMP()函数用于计算样本方差,即在一个样本中,对所有数值进行平均值的偏离程度的度量。VAR_SAMP()函数返回一组指定表达式的样本方差。
VAR_SAMP()的语法如下:
VAR_SAMP(expression)
其中,expression是需要计算样本方差的列或表达式。
以下是VAR_SAMP()函数的使用示例:
1.假设我们有一个名为students的表格,其中包含学生的成绩和考试日期。我们可以使用VAR_SAMP()函数计算该成绩的样本方差。
SELECT VAR_SAMP(score) FROM students;
结果将如下所示:
+------------------------+
| VAR_SAMP(score) |
+------------------------+
| 36.457142857142856 |
+------------------------+
这意味着在该样本中,学生成绩的平均偏离值为36.45。
2.假设我们有一个名为items的表格,其中包含商品的价格和销售日期。我们可以使用VAR_SAMP()函数计算价格的样本方差。
SELECT VAR_SAMP(price) FROM items;
结果将如下所示:
+------------------------+
| VAR_SAMP(price) |
+------------------------+
| 153.86503496503487 |
+------------------------+
这意味着在该样本中,商品价格的平均偏离值为153.87。
总之,VAR_SAMP()函数是计算样本方差的强大工具,可用于多种数据分析和统计应用程序。